Though it isn't immediately obvious, increasing focus is a big part of remastering these pages. I need the reader's eye to immediately jump the most important part of each frame. I do so by zooming in more, increasing contrast and saturation where I want the viewer's eye to go, which is usually the face or in this case; fancy ol' Medusa slithering up from her hidey hole.
I do this better in later pages. But it's small changes that make a difference. My efforts increased as I kept going.
